초록

A novel planar inverted F-antenna (PIFA) structure for a dongle-type RFID reader module with a resonant frequency of 920 MHz is proposed using a robust optimum design process. In order to take into account the robustness against noise factors, the Taguchi quality method is complemented to the evolutionary strategy optimization method. The validity of the proposed design process is verified through a noise test and comparisons of the computation and the experiment results.
